Beside above, what forces are acting on a basketball? A basketball approaches a hoop From the moment it leaves a player’s hand, the only forces acting on it are gravity (vertically downwards) and air resistance (opposing the direction of motion). Gravity causes the ball to accelerate downwards throughout its flight.

How is physics used in bowling?

The Physics of Bowling. When a bowler bowls with a hook ball, they are taking advantage of friction. … The lanes are oiled, producing a small coefficient of kinetic friction. Therefore, it takes a long time and a lot of torque on the ball to cause it to curve into the pins.

How does drag affect a basketball?

The longer the ball is in the air, the greater the net force exerted on it by drag. However, the ball is not in the air for long, has a small surface area relative to its mass, and does not have a significant velocity. Air resistance will be negigible when comparing differing shot options.
